Product description

The Omegon Light Pollution Filter is a type of broadband filter. Its effectiveness makes it universally applicable. The broad passband allows star clusters, galaxies, nebulae and comets to be better observed. However, it also filters out annoying artificial light such as street lighting.

Both the Omegon UHC and Omegon OIII filters are limited in their application to a few objects. The Omegon Light Pollution Filter is therefore more useful for generally increasing the contrast of faint objects, without filtering out the spectrum of possible observing targets.

The Omegon Light Pollution Filter is not only useful at light-polluted sites; the contrast is also increased at dark sky sites.


The advantages in a nutshell:

  • a first filter for those on a tight budget
  • very suitable for smaller telescopes
  • can also be used for astrophotography
  • stars are not as strongly coloured as with a narrowband filter

Review by tonyveo on 20.02.2020 20:49:14

( 2 / 5 )

I made a mistake of learning how to read the wavelength chart after buying the filter.
this filter is dedicated to remove a certain wavelength around 580mm and 490nm, which means that this filter can help you if your city is using Hight Pressure Sodium lights. If, on the other hand, you city uses White LED lights, that peak around 450nm, then this filter will not do the job.
